The group called Vegan Lincs aims to educate people about the benefits of a healthy vegan lifestyle, raise funds for local animal charities and provide information to the catering industry on dietary requirements of vegans.
The group will also organise social events for members and supporters and help promote local and national vegan-friendly businesses.
Vegan Lincs will be officially launched at The Healthy Hub in Beaumont Fee on Saturday, July 11.
There will be free vegan food tasting as well as a stall by The Vegan Society and a raffle to raise funds for local animal charities.
Group Co-ordinator Linda Wardale said: "I have had the idea for a while and voiced my thoughts to a few vegan friends recently.
"Their comments and interest inspired me to take things further.
"We have the full backing of the Vegan Society and everyone is really excited, enthusiastic and supportive."
